In the highest scoring game in IceDogs playoff history, Niagara dropped a 9-6 decision in game four of their first round series with Barrie.
The home side got down early before Ivan Galiyanov scored his first of the post season, converting a rebound in close.
The Colts had another goal rush in the second before Riley Patterson scored pair on the power-play 48 seconds apart, his third and fourth of the post-season.
Into the third, another two goals, Blake Barnes on the man advantage and Ryeth Smith at even strength brought Niagara to within three. Each team hit on the power-play with Hayden Reid's second closing out a night of 15 goals.
Trailing 3-1 in the series, Niagara heads to Barrie for Game 5, looking to bring the series back to St Catharines Monday night. New Country 89.1 will have the action Saturday night, with the pre-game at 7:15.
